An extremely useful article by Naira Rezende Simmons was recently published in the The John Marshall Review of Intellectual Property Law. The article discusses the count system the USPTO uses for Examiners to incentivize efficient and thorough examination of patent applications. As you will see in the article, the USPTO heavily incentivizes a quality initial examination of a patent application with less points awarded for final office actions and notices of allowance.
